Credit Dispute Verification Letter
"I need a Credit Dispute Verification Letter to challenge an incorrect late payment marker on my Barclays credit card account from March 2025, which should have been removed as I have proof of payment made on time."
1. Personal Information Block: Sender's full name, current address, and any relevant account or reference numbers
2. Recipient Information Block: Credit agency's name, address, and department (if applicable)
3. Subject Line: Clear indication this is a formal credit dispute verification request
4. Account Details: Specific information about the disputed credit entry including account numbers and dates
5. Dispute Statement: Clear explanation of the dispute and why the information is believed to be incorrect
6. Legal Rights Citation: Reference to relevant sections of Consumer Credit Act 1974 and Data Protection Act 2018
7. Action Request: Specific actions requested from the credit agency with reference to the 28-day response requirement
8. Closing: Formal closing with signature block and date
1. Evidence Reference: Section referring to any enclosed supporting documentation or evidence
2. Previous Correspondence Reference: Section mentioning any prior communication about this dispute
3. Notice of Correction Request: Section requesting addition of a personal statement to the credit file
4. Data Subject Access Request: Section requesting full credit file disclosure if not already received
1. Identity Verification Documents: Copies of required identification documents (e.g., passport, driving license)
2. Supporting Evidence: Any documentation supporting the dispute claim
3. Previous Communications Log: Copies of any relevant prior correspondence with dates
4. Disputed Entry Details: Detailed breakdown of the disputed credit entry information
